Bug#1028535: certbot: Please include the certbot(7) man page in the certbot package

2023-01-14 Thread Harlan Lieberman-Berg
tag 1028535 +pending
thanks

On Fri, Jan 13, 2023 at 12:28 PM Karl O. Pinc  wrote:
> What motivated me was interest in documenting this:
>
> ${webroot-path}/.well-known/acme-challenge
>
> I did just pester the certbot people into including that
> in certbot(1).  But it has been helpful in the past
> to know more about the protocol and details about choices,
> whether for validation or whatever.
> [snip]
> It can be helpful to have prose to look at and disk is
> cheap.

Fair point!  I committed the patch to my repo; it'll go out in the next upload.

Cheers!



Bug#1028535: certbot: Please include the certbot(7) man page in the certbot package

2023-01-13 Thread Karl O. Pinc
Hi Harlan,

On Fri, 13 Jan 2023 00:00:19 +
Harlan Lieberman-Berg  wrote:

> On Thu, Jan 12, 2023 at 1:06 PM Karl O. Pinc  wrote:
> > The certbot upstream includes a certbot(7) man page.  At present
> > this is not included in the Debian package.  It would be helpful to
> > have it included.  

> I'm interested in what you're looking for that's in the certbot.7
> manpage.  Most of that information is either duplicated in the
> certbot.1 manpage, or is really for plugin developers rather than
> actual users.

What motivated me was interest in documenting this:

${webroot-path}/.well-known/acme-challenge

I did just pester the certbot people into including that
in certbot(1).  But it has been helpful in the past
to know more about the protocol and details about choices,
whether for validation or whatever.

I don't find the writing in certbot(1) to always be entirely
clear or comprehensive.
(Some recent critique of random bits regarding webroot at: 
https://community.letsencrypt.org/t/please-document-the-webroot-well-known-request-path/191024/9
)  It can be helpful to have prose to look at and disk is
cheap.

Thanks for the interest.

Regards,

Karl 
Free Software:  "You don't pay back, you pay forward."
 -- Robert A. Heinlein



Bug#1028535: certbot: Please include the certbot(7) man page in the certbot package

2023-01-12 Thread Harlan Lieberman-Berg
On Thu, Jan 12, 2023 at 1:06 PM Karl O. Pinc  wrote:
> The certbot upstream includes a certbot(7) man page.  At present this
> is not included in the Debian package.  It would be helpful to have it
> included.

Hi Karl,

I'm interested in what you're looking for that's in the certbot.7
manpage.  Most of that information is either duplicated in the
certbot.1 manpage, or is really for plugin developers rather than
actual users.

Sincerely,



Bug#1028535: certbot: Please include the certbot(7) man page in the certbot package

2023-01-12 Thread Karl O. Pinc
Package: certbot
Severity: minor

Hi,

The certbot upstream includes a certbot(7) man page.  At present this
is not included in the Debian package.  It would be helpful to have it
included.


-- System Information:
Debian Release: 11.6
  APT prefers stable-security
  APT policy: (500, 'stable-security'), (500, 'stable')
Architecture: amd64 (x86_64)

Kernel: Linux 5.10.0-20-amd64 (SMP w/4 CPU threads)
Locale: LANG=en_US.UTF-8, LC_CTYPE=en_US.UTF-8 (charmap=UTF-8), LANGUAGE not set
Shell: /bin/sh linked to /usr/bin/dash
Init: systemd (via /run/systemd/system)
LSM: AppArmor: enabled

Versions of packages certbot depends on:
ii  debconf [debconf-2.0]  1.5.77
ii  python33.9.2-3
pn  python3-certbot

certbot recommends no packages.

Versions of packages certbot suggests:
ii  python-certbot-doc  1.12.0-2
pn  python3-certbot-apache  
pn  python3-certbot-nginx